[This is a remote working position] Are you a highly experienced safeguarding professional ready to lead in a specialist education environment? Our client is seeking an exceptional Designated Safeguarding Lead (DSL) to join their team on a full-time, permanent basis from September 2025.

Our client works with vulnerable and high-need learners in an Alternative Provision (AP) setting, offering bespoke support outside of traditional school environments. As DSL, you will take strategic and operational responsibility for safeguarding and child protection across the provision, ensuring the highest standards of practice and compliance.

This is a pivotal leadership role for an individual who is calm under pressure, skilled in managing complex safeguarding issues, and passionate about improving the lives of vulnerable children and young people.

Key Responsibilities

* Lead and manage all safeguarding and child protection policies and procedures

* Act as Designated Safeguarding Lead in line with statutory guidance and best practice

* Work closely with the senior leadership team to embed a safeguarding-first culture

* Provide advice and training to staff regarding safeguarding matters

* Liaise with external agencies including social care, health, and police

* Oversee the management of safeguarding records and reporting

* Respond swiftly and effectively to disclosures and safeguarding concerns

* Contribute to risk assessments and safety planning for individual learners

Qualifications and Experience

* Proven experience as a Designated Safeguarding Lead or Deputy DSL in an education or youth setting

* Strong understanding of KCSIE (Keeping Children Safe in Education), statutory guidance, and safeguarding frameworks

* Excellent communication, leadership, and decision-making skills

* Experience working with high-need or vulnerable learners is highly desirable

* Up-to-date safeguarding qualifications and advanced training

* Ability to manage sensitive and complex cases with professionalism and discretion

* A commitment to the welfare and protection of children and young people
